Villa Description

Surrounded by acres of parkland

The villa has panoramic views across the Genal valley to the Straits of Gibraltar.

This truly superb villa is set in seven acres of natural parkland with views to the Gibraltar Straits and Africa beyond.

From the moment you walk through the front door you realise this is not a regular holiday home. The understated style and comfort is unbeatable, every detail has been carefully considered – designed to be the owner's own luxury home – every piece of furniture is hand picked to fit just so with the next.

The colour scheme of warm and natural colours combined with open spaces and full length windows make the living areas of this property the most spacious, light and bright you could ever wish for. And surprise, surprise it's found at the end of a country track, just a few kilometres outside of Gaucín.

A paradise of peace and calm

The south-facing living room, with double-height windows filling the house with natural light and sunshine.

Your journey to this beautiful house ends in a grand circular drive surrounding a pretty fish and lily pond. Pass through the entrance door and into the hall, leading to the amazing south-facing living room.

The living room is enormous with several "ambientes", an open fire place, a 60” interactive TV, Roche Bobois sofas and soft carpets for extra comfort.

This room opens onto the covered terrace furnished in the same delightful style and design. The terrace has ample dining, lounging and relaxing areas and an impressive built-in barbecue. High ceiling fans on the terrace keep you cool when dining al fresco on hot summer nights.

Sublime space

Spacious rooms in neutral shades whisper peace, calm and quiet.

The state of the art kitchen is nothing less than spectacular. Tastefully decorated and extremely well equipped, for anyone who likes to cook, this kitchen is a dream.

There is a large, black marble work island with plenty of counter and cabinet space, all modern appliances, and well thought out design. What a pleasure to spend time here preparing a meal for family and friends, a meal to be enjoyed together on the terrace or in the elegant dining room. The terrace on this side of the house, complete with gazebo/canopy, can be accessed from the kitchen or the dining room, an ideal place to take breakfast while enjoying the early morning light and sounds of nature all around.

On this floor there are two en suite bedrooms. The first is a twin bedroom, whose bathroom has a shower over a full bath tub. This bedroom has a ceiling fan and faces the entrance side of the house.

The second bedroom is a double bedroom, one wall of which is wall to wall window with access to its own private area of the front terrace and enjoying the same spectacular views.

Both bedrooms have wall to wall wardrobes finished in the finest quality. All the bathrooms are finished in beautiful Italian white marble.

There is a guest WC on this floor.

What a wake up!

The superb master bedroom has spectacular views to the Mediterranean.

Upstairs leads to the pièce de résistance - full of light, decorated in tones of beige and white - the most luxurious master bedroom. The room has ceiling to floor windows on two sides with views across the green valley, taking in the rich landscape of alcornoques and encinas ... to the twinkling sea in the distance.

This room was designed with only luxurious rest and relaxation in mind, everything is inviting: the cool, white marble floor, the linen curtains blowing in the summer breeze, the king-sized four poster bed.

And then there is the en suite bathroom which is a feature in its own right. The views from the jacuzzi, set in a bay window, look to the east and the rising sun. For those who prefer to shower there is a walk-in shower too. The wc and bidet are behind closed doors.

Keeping children entertained

Upstairs are more bedrooms and a TV room for younger guests.

Other upstairs rooms are:

An airy twin bedroom, originally designed as the owner's study, two sides of the room have ceiling to floor windows. This is the only bedroom in the house that does not have blinds, so blackout curtains have been provided to ensure a true 'lights out' experience.

A 'kiddies room' with a small bunk bed and two cots next to which is a TV room set up with PlayStation, DVDs etc. This TV room is ideal for children to spend their quiet time or a (rare) rainy afternoon. These upstairs bedrooms do not have a designated bathroom.

A luxury "indoor-outdoor" pool

While the setting is rural there is nothing 'rustic' about this beautiful villa.

Downstairs on the lower ground floor are two more twin bedrooms, sharing a walk-in shower room and another double room with en-suite shower room

On this level, another "pièce de résistance" - the specatacular, 12 meter, indoor-outdoor swimming pool. One of the best we have ever seen. The restrictions of the Natural Park do not allow pools to be built in protected areas. The owners have overcome the restrictions by building a glass-fronted pool room. As a result you have the best of both worlds and the best for all seasons. You can swim at Christmas in a heated pool and catch the winter sun through the glass. In summer the front can be opened, your sun loungers just a few feet away on the terrace or a couple of steps down to the large lawned area in front of the house. And when you tire of swimming and sunbathing you can play a game of table tennis or darts. For safety this pool room can be locked and closed off from the rest of the house.

This spacious holiday villa is beautifully designed and tastefully decorated throughout. The views are extraordinary and while it's very private, it's not far from Gaucín - a five minute drive or a 30 minute walk if you don't mind the hill.

Gaucín is a delightful mountain village and it's worth spending time exploring its whitewashed streets, church and the ancient 'Eagle's Castle'. It has a variety of restaurants, cafes and bars so you'll never be short of options if you decide to eat out. Gaucín has all the facilities that one needs for a villa holiday eg small supermarkets, cash machines, post office, pharmacy etc.

Being set in natural parkland, the location is perfect for walking, birdwatching, horse trekking. For a more lively type of action, the beach is easy to get to, only a half hour drive. In the opposite direction inland, a day's excursion to Ronda is a must. A forty minute drive through unforgettable countryside brings you to this iconic town.

Notes

The pool is available all year can be heated on request. From December to February inclusive, there is a charge of 200€ per week for heating, during the rest of the year, the cost is 150€ per week if required.

Most of the 1km. track to the house is in good condition and easily accessible in an ordinary family car.

Weekly maid service is provided for stays of more than one week.

Additional maid service is available on request (for a supplement).

Cleaning products, washing powders & spot removers etc are also provided.

 

Please, no smoking indoors.

Extra maid services and babysitting can be arranged on request (payable locally).

A "welcome pack" of groceries / supplies can be provided on request, to be paid locally on arrival.

Around and About

This is an excellent base from which to explore this delightful and very beautiful part of Andalucía.

Excursions

  • La Costa del Sol with its wealth of sandy beaches, sun, fun and nightlife is just 30 minutes away. Resort towns include Estepona (45 minutes) and glitzy, glamorous Marbella (under an hour).
  • Gibraltar, steeped in history, VAT free shops … and plenty of fish & chips is 1¼ hours away.
  • Tarifa on the southernmost point of Spain is 1½ hours from here. Looking directly across the Straits of Gibraltar to Morocco, Africa is so close you feel that you can almost touch it!
  • Beyond lie mile upon mile of magnificent white beaches on Spain's Atlantic coast, La Costa de la Luz.
  • A taste of Morocco perhaps? The fast boat from Tarifa to Tangiers takes 35 minutes, so you can be exploring the local souks in just a few hours. Fascinating and colourful, it really is a different world.
  • Spain's unique sherry wine region (Jerez and Sanlúcar), is well worth a visit, enhanced no doubt by stopping at one or two of the famous bodegas along the way! Jerez de la Frontera is 2 hours.
  • Cádiz (2¼ hours) continues to evoke the romance, intrigue and mystery of centuries of trade (some legal, some not so) between Europe, Africa and the Americas.
  • One of Europe's most important wetland reserves and bird sanctuaries, the Doñana National Park, is a popular attraction for nature lovers (4 hours). Its enormous variety of bird species include everything from flamingos to imperial eagles.
  • A beautiful road winds over the spectacular mountains to Ronda (45 minutes), with its spectacular gorge and Spain's oldest bullring, Hemmingway’s favourite town in all of Spain.
  • Sevilla takes 2½ hours. It is impossible not to be captivated by its exuberant atmosphere: stylish, confident, ancient and proud, yet also convivial, intimate and fun-loving. If you don't know what alegría means, Sevilla is the place to learn!
  • The fantastic railway between Algeciras on the coast and Ronda, to the north, stops at the little pueblo of Colmenar (20 minutes away). One of Europe’s great short railway journeys, running through landscapes which offer constantly plunging and spectacular views, this is a remarkable and wonderful way to see some of Andalucía's best and most dramatic countryside.
  • There are a plethora of beautiful white villages and hilltop towns to explore and enjoy in the magnificent countryside of the Serranía de Ronda – Jimena de la Frontera, Casares and Genalguacil to name but a few.
  • Nearby National Parks include the fabulous Los Alcornocales Natural Park and the Grazalema National Park, one of the most beautiful tracks of mountain anywhere in Europe. Jagged peaks, gorges, chasms, faults and caves, underground rivers and deep canyons are interspersed, here and there, by some of the prettiest villages in Spain, Grazalema, Zahara, Setenil and the other famous "pueblos blancos".
  • Córdoba and Granada are both 3 hours drive from here

Activities

  • Guided and self-guided walking, horse riding, mountain biking and yoga are all available in or around Gaucín.
  • The village has an excellent municipal swimming pool, a tennis court and gymnasium.
  • For golf enthusiasts, there are at least 25 top quality golf courses (including Finca Cortesin, Valderrama, Sotogrande, and San Roque) within 50 minutes drive.
  • On the coast (both the Costa del Sol and the Costa de la Luz) there’s every beach pursuit imaginable, from sailing and windsurfing, diving and snorkelling to whale and dolphin watching.
